This five walled variant at Roadwater has been restored to its former glory, disguised to look like a garden building. The pillbox still retains its original steel loophole shutters. The pillbox was selected for preservation by English Heritage in 2002 because of the importance of its surviving wooden roof, but the structure decayed beyond repair and had to be removed.
